Izzy was born and raised in Cambridge, and started acting at school ,where she also studied and took LAMDA performance exams. Over the years she has performed in many amateur theatre production, with a small number of professional credits in theatre, short film and radio.

Izzy is also heavily involved in developing new writing, both with local writers, and in her theatre company, Based on a True Story Theatre.
